What a cheerful quilt this was! Lots of green book worms, surrounded by white space and small bright coloured squares, and a cheery border. As usual I started by stitching in the ditch around all the main blocks, in white. Then I swapped to a lime green thread and just did a large meandering stipple across the main quilt top. I used the same thread in the border to free-motion stitch the lines there.

Threads used:
- Top: Fil-Tec Glide ‘White’ (40 wt, trilobal polyester, colour 10000); Robison-Anton ‘Ming’ (40 wt, rayon, colour 2322)
- Bottom: Fil-Tec Magna Glide Classic pre-wound bobbin (white)
